'Don't Say Die' is a 1950 British comedy film directed by Vivian Milroy and starring Charles Heslop, Sandra Dorne and Constance Smith.Quinlan p.168 It is also known by the alternative title of 'Never Say Die'.

Cast



* Charles Heslop as Charles Choosey

* Sandra Dorne as Sandra

* Desmond Walter-Ellis as The Hon. Bertie Blarney

* Constance Smith as Red Biddy

* Tony Quinn as Mike Murphy

* Stanley Rose as Gus

* Derek Tansley as Potts

* Thomas Gallagher as Gorilla

* Raymond Rollett as Ticket Inspector

* Michael Raghan as Station Master

* Kenneth Connor as Pat O'Neill

* Harry Lane as McClusky

* Denis McCarthy as O'Toole
